Route Description

Everything you need to know about the corridor Guastatoya - San Marcos

The logistics corridor connecting Guastatoya, El Progreso, to San Marcos, San Marcos, represents a vital domestic freight route spanning approximately 188 kilometers across Guatemala's central and western highlands. This corridor serves as a critical link between the eastern central region and the country's western border area, facilitating the movement of goods that sustain key economic activities in both departments. Its strategic importance lies in connecting agricultural production zones with commercial and cross-border trade hubs, making it an essential artery for companies seeking reliable full truckload transportation solutions.

The economic and industrial context of this corridor is shaped by the diverse productive landscapes it traverses. Guastatoya and the surrounding El Progreso department are recognized for their agricultural output, including coffee, sugarcane, and various crops, while the route extends through regions with growing commercial activity. San Marcos, located near the Mexican border, serves as a gateway for import and export operations, with significant activity in agriculture, manufacturing, and cross-border trade. This combination of economic sectors creates consistent demand for efficient freight transportation services that can handle a variety of cargo types, from raw materials to finished goods.

The main industries utilizing this corridor include agricultural producers, food and beverage manufacturers, consumer goods distributors, and companies engaged in cross-border commerce. The transportation infrastructure supporting this route primarily relies on Guatemala's national highway system, with key roadways connecting these two points through mountainous terrain and varying elevations. These conditions require experienced carriers equipped to navigate challenging routes while maintaining cargo safety and operational efficiency.

Guastatoya Origin

Guastatoya

El Progreso, Guatemala

Guastatoya, located in the department of El Progreso, serves as a strategic logistics origin point due to its position along Guatemala's central corridor. The municipality benefits from its proximity to major agricultural zones and its connectivity to key transportation routes that link the eastern and western regions of the country. The main industries in Guastatoya and the surrounding area include agriculture, with significant production of coffee, sugarcane, and other crops, as well as growing commercial and light manufacturing sectors. The available transportation infrastructure includes access to national highways that connect Guastatoya to Guatemala City and extend westward toward the highland departments, providing essential road networks for freight movement. This infrastructure supports the efficient dispatch of goods originating from local producers and distributors.

San Marcos Destination

San Marcos

San Marcos, Guatemala

San Marcos, located in the department of San Marcos near the Mexican border, represents a strategic logistics destination due to its role as a commercial and cross-border trade hub. The main industries in this region include agriculture, manufacturing, and import-export activities facilitated by its proximity to international border crossings. The area serves as a key point for the distribution of goods entering and leaving Guatemala. The available transportation infrastructure includes highways connecting San Marcos to the western highlands and border areas, supporting freight movement for companies engaged in domestic and international commerce. This infrastructure enables efficient receipt and distribution of cargo arriving from central regions of the country.
